  • Target Full Name

    START domain-containing protein 10

  • Target Function

    May play metabolic roles in sperm maturation or fertilization. Phospholipid transfer protein that preferentially selects lipid species containing a palmitoyl or stearoyl chain on the sn-1 and an unsaturated fatty acyl chain (18:1 or 18:2) on the sn-2 position. Able to transfer phosphatidylcholine (PC) and phosphatidyetanolamline (PE) between membranes.

  • Target Subcellular Location

    Cell projection, cilium, flagellum. Cytoplasm. Membrane.
